![[问与答] 你们是怎么解决 CodeX 写代码过于难看的问题的](https://www.chat-gpts.plus/wp-content/uploads/2026/05/ai_cover_4-408.jpg)
[问与答] 你们是怎么解决 CodeX 写代码过于难看的问题的
一句话看懂:多位开发者反映,切换到 CodeX 后模型会大量生成冗余的胶水代码和兜底逻辑,即使通过详细的 Prompt 或规划工具也难以纠正,暴露出 CodeX 在代码简洁性方面的系统性问题。
事件核心:发生了什么
在 V2EX 社区,一位开发者发帖吐槽 CodeX 代码生成质量不佳。该用户表示,CodeX 倾向于写出大量不必要的胶水代码、空转换以及无意义的 try-catch 结构。即便在 Prompt 中明确描述了需求,或先使用 Opus 4.7 生成计划再让 CodeX 执行,效果改善仍然有限。举例来说,一个 100 行的训练脚本中,近一半代码是用于对单个命令行参数进行正确性判断的冗余校验。此外,用户尝试通过编写 AGENTS.md 规则以及安装 andrej-kaparthy-guidelines、superpowers 等 Skill 进行约束,均未能有效限制这一倾向。
为什么重要
CodeX 作为当前被部分开发者用作主力编程助手的大模型,其代码生成的质量直接影响开发效率和代码维护成本。大量生成胶水代码和兜底逻辑,不仅使代码体积膨胀,还容易引入隐藏的逻辑错误和测试负担。这一反馈表明,CodeX 可能在训练数据或后处理策略层面临“重安全、轻简洁”的偏好,这种设计在对代码风格有较高要求的团队或项目中会成为显著的短板。相比 Claude 等竞品在简洁性上的表现,该问题正在动摇部分早期用户的信任,并可能影响 CodeX 在开发者生态中的长期接受度。
对用户/开发者/创作者的影响
对于依赖 AI 生成代码的开发者,CodeX 的这种行为会显著增加代码审查与重构的工作量。尤其在需要快速原型验证或维护大型项目时,冗余代码会干扰核心逻辑的阅读与调试。部分开发者可能会因此考虑切换回 Claude 或其他模型,增加工具迁移成本。对于使用 CodeX 进行教学或培训的场景,此类代码也会向初学者传递不良的编程习惯。
AI 工具推荐
想把多个 AI 模型放在一个入口?
GamsGo AI 集成 ChatGPT、DeepSeek、Gemini、Claude、Midjourney、Veo 等常用模型,适合写作、绘图、视频和日常 AI 工作流。
推广链接:通过此链接购买,我可能获得佣金,不影响你的价格。
值得关注的后续
首先是 CodeX 团队是否会对模型进行针对性微调或引入代码简洁性约束选项,以改善用户体验。其次是社区是否会形成更有效的 Prompt 工程方案或第三方插件来抑制冗余代码生成。最后,Claude 等竞品是否会借此机会强化其在代码生成简洁性方面的宣传,加速用户回流。


